Spinach
Spinach is extremely rich in Vitamin A, which protects and maintains the health of your eyes. It is also high in nutrients such as Vitamin K (helps blood clot and bone health), Vitamin A (reduces free radicals in the body), Vitamin C (increase in antioxidants) and helps with anti-aging, which will in turn make you look younger. Spinach also does other wonders for your bodies including preventing various forms of cancer, heart disease and other health problems. Researchers have found at least 13 different flavonoid compounds in spinach, which serve as antioxidants and anti-cancer agents. In addition, researchers have found that spinach improves the learning capacity and motor skills in the brain. Spinach is also rich in lutein, which helps prevent cataracts and age-related macular degeneration, the leading cause of preventable blindness in the elderly.
